35
36 void
37 write_unsigned_LEB_128(std::vector<unsigned char>* buffer, uint64_t value)
38 {
39   do
40     {
41       unsigned char current_byte = value & 0x7f;
42       value >>= 7;
43       if (value != 0)
44         {
45           current_byte |= 0x80;
46         }
47       buffer->push_back(current_byte);
48     }
49   while (value != 0);
50 }
51
52 size_t
53 get_length_as_unsigned_LEB_128(uint64_t value)
54 {
55   size_t length = 0;
56   do
57     {
58       unsigned char current_byte = value & 0x7f;
59       value >>= 7;
60       if (value != 0)
61         {
62           current_byte |= 0x80;
63         }
64       length++;
65     }
66   while (value != 0);
67   return length;

98
99 // Given a pointer to the beginning of a die and the beginning of the associated
100 // abbreviation fills in die_end with the end of the information entry.  If
101 // successful returns true.  Get_die_end also takes a pointer to the end of the
102 // buffer containing the die.  If die_end would be beyond the end of the
103 // buffer, or if an unsupported dwarf form is encountered returns false.
104 bool
105 Output_reduced_debug_info_section::get_die_end(
106     unsigned char* die, unsigned char* abbrev, unsigned char** die_end,
107     unsigned char* buffer_end, int address_size, bool is64)
108 {
109   size_t LEB_size;
110   uint64_t LEB_decoded;
111   for(;;)
112     {
113       uint64_t attribute = read_unsigned_LEB_128(abbrev, &LEB_size);
114       abbrev += LEB_size;
115       elfcpp::DW_FORM form =
116           static_cast<elfcpp::DW_FORM>(read_unsigned_LEB_128(abbrev,
117                                                              &LEB_size));
118       abbrev += LEB_size;
119       if (!(attribute || form))
120         break;
121       if (die >= buffer_end)
122         return false;
123       switch(form)
124         {
125           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_null:
126             break;
127           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_strp:
128             die += is64 ? 8 : 4;
129             break;
130           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_addr:
131           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_ref_addr:
132             die += address_size;
133             break;
134           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_block1:
135             die += *die;
136             die += 1;
137             break;
138           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_block2:
139             {
140               uint16_t block_size;
141               block_size = read_from_pointer<16>(&die);
142               die += block_size;
143               break;
144             }
145           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_block4:
146             {
147               uint32_t block_size;
148               block_size = read_from_pointer<32>(&die);
149               die += block_size;
150               break;
151             }
152           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_block:
153             LEB_decoded = read_unsigned_LEB_128(die, &LEB_size);
154             die += (LEB_decoded + LEB_size);
155             break;
156           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_data1:
157           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_ref1:
158           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_flag:
159             die += 1;
160             break;
161           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_data2:
162           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_ref2:
163             die += 2;
164             break;
165           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_data4:
166           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_ref4:
167             die += 4;
168             break;
169           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_data8:
170           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_ref8:
171             die += 8;
172             break;
173           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_ref_udata:
174           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_udata:
175             read_unsigned_LEB_128(die, &LEB_size);
176             die += LEB_size;
177             break;
178           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_string:
179             {
180               size_t length = strlen(reinterpret_cast<char*>(die));
181               die += length + 1;
182               break;
183             }
184           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_sdata:
185           case elfcpp::DW_FORM_indirect:
186             return false;
187       }
188     }
189   *die_end = die;
190   return true;

192
193 void
194 Output_reduced_debug_abbrev_section::set_final_data_size()
195 {
196   if (this->sized_ || this->failed_)
197     return;
198
199   uint64_t abbrev_number;
200   size_t LEB_size;
201   unsigned char* abbrev_data = this->postprocessing_buffer();
202   unsigned char* abbrev_end = this->postprocessing_buffer() +
203                               this->postprocessing_buffer_size();
204   this->write_to_postprocessing_buffer();
205   while(abbrev_data < abbrev_end)
206     {
207       uint64_t abbrev_offset = abbrev_data - this->postprocessing_buffer();
208       while((abbrev_number = read_unsigned_LEB_128(abbrev_data, &LEB_size)))
209         {
210           if (abbrev_data >= abbrev_end)
211             {
212               failed("Debug abbreviations extend beyond .debug_abbrev "
213                      "section; failed to reduce debug abbreviations");
214               return;
215             }
216           abbrev_data += LEB_size;
217
218           // Together with the abbreviation number these fields make up
219           // the header for each abbreviation
220           uint64_t abbrev_type = read_unsigned_LEB_128(abbrev_data, &LEB_size);
221           abbrev_data += LEB_size;
222
223           // This would ordinarily be the has_children field of the
224           // abbreviation.  But it's going to be false after reducting the
225           // information, so there's no point in storing it
226           abbrev_data++;
227
228           // Read to the end of the current abbreviation
229           // This is indicated by two zero unsigned LEBs in a row.  We don't
230           // need to parse the data yet, so we just scan through the data
231           // looking for two consecutive 0 bytes indicating the end of the
232           // abbreviation
233           unsigned char* current_abbrev;
234           for (current_abbrev = abbrev_data;
235                current_abbrev[0] || current_abbrev[1];
236                current_abbrev++)
237             {
238               if (current_abbrev >= abbrev_end)
239                 {
240                   this->failed(_("Debug abbreviations extend beyond "
241                                  ".debug_abbrev section; failed to reduce "
242                                  "debug abbreviations"));
243                   return;
244                 }
245             }
246           // Account for the two nulls and advance to the start of the
247           // next abbreviation.
248           current_abbrev += 2;
249
250           // We're eliminating every entry except for compile units, so we
251           // only need to store abbreviations that describe them
252           if (abbrev_type == elfcpp::DW_TAG_compile_unit)
253             {
254               write_unsigned_LEB_128(&this->data_, ++this->abbrev_count_);
255               write_unsigned_LEB_128(&this->data_, abbrev_type);
256               // has_children is false for all entries
257               this->data_.push_back(0);
258               this->abbrev_mapping_[std::make_pair(abbrev_offset,
259                                                    abbrev_number)] =
260                   std::make_pair(abbrev_count_, this->data_.size());
261               this->data_.insert(this->data_.end(), abbrev_data,
262                                  current_abbrev);
263             }
264           abbrev_data = current_abbrev;
265         }
266       gold_assert(LEB_size == 1);
267       abbrev_data += LEB_size;
268     }
269   // Null terminate the list of abbreviations
270   this->data_.push_back(0);
271   this->set_data_size(data_.size());
272   this->sized_ = true;

303
304 void Output_reduced_debug_info_section::set_final_data_size()
305 {
306   if (this->failed_)
307     return;
308   unsigned char* debug_info = this->postprocessing_buffer();
309   unsigned char* debug_info_end = (this->postprocessing_buffer()
310                                    + this->postprocessing_buffer_size());
311   unsigned char* next_compile_unit;
312   this->write_to_postprocessing_buffer();
313
314   while (debug_info < debug_info_end)
315     {
316       uint32_t compile_unit_start = read_from_pointer<32>(&debug_info);
317       // The first 4 bytes of each compile unit determine whether or
318       // not we're using dwarf32 or dwarf64.  This is not necessarily
319       // related to whether the binary is 32 or 64 bits.
320       if (compile_unit_start == 0xFFFFFFFF)
321         {
322           // Technically the size can be up to 96 bits.  Rather than handle
323           // 96/128 bit integers we just truncate the size at 64 bits.
324           if (0 != read_from_pointer<32>(&debug_info))
325             {
326               this->failed(_("Extremely large compile unit in debug info; "
327                              "failed to reduce debug info"));
328               return;
329             }
330           const int dwarf64_header_size = sizeof(uint64_t) + sizeof(uint16_t) +
331                                           sizeof(uint64_t) + sizeof(uint8_t);
332           if (debug_info + dwarf64_header_size >= debug_info_end)
333             {
334               this->failed(_("Debug info extends beyond .debug_info section;"
335                              "failed to reduce debug info"));
336               return;
337             }
338
339           uint64_t compile_unit_size = read_from_pointer<64>(&debug_info);
340           next_compile_unit = debug_info + compile_unit_size;
341           uint16_t version = read_from_pointer<16>(&debug_info);
342           uint64_t abbrev_offset = read_from_pointer<64>(&debug_info);
343           uint8_t address_size = read_from_pointer<8>(&debug_info);
344           size_t LEB_size;
345           uint64_t abbreviation_number = read_unsigned_LEB_128(debug_info,
346                                                                &LEB_size);
347           debug_info += LEB_size;
348           unsigned char* die_abbrev = this->associated_abbrev_->get_new_abbrev(
349               &abbreviation_number, abbrev_offset);
350           unsigned char* die_end;
351           if (!this->get_die_end(debug_info, die_abbrev, &die_end,
352                                  debug_info_end, address_size, true))
353             {
354               this->failed(_("Invalid DIE in debug info; "
355                              "failed to reduce debug info"));
356               return;
357             }
358
359           Insert_into_vector<32>(&this->data_, 0xFFFFFFFF);
360           Insert_into_vector<32>(&this->data_, 0);
361           Insert_into_vector<64>(
362               &this->data_,
363               (11 + get_length_as_unsigned_LEB_128(abbreviation_number)
364                + die_end - debug_info));
365           Insert_into_vector<16>(&this->data_, version);
366           Insert_into_vector<64>(&this->data_, 0);
367           Insert_into_vector<8>(&this->data_, address_size);
368           write_unsigned_LEB_128(&this->data_, abbreviation_number);
369           this->data_.insert(this->data_.end(), debug_info, die_end);
370         }
371       else
372         {
373           const int dwarf32_header_size =
374               sizeof(uint16_t) + sizeof(uint32_t) + sizeof(uint8_t);
375           if (debug_info + dwarf32_header_size >= debug_info_end)
376             {
377               this->failed(_("Debug info extends beyond .debug_info section; "
378                              "failed to reduce debug info"));
379               return;
380             }
381           uint32_t compile_unit_size = compile_unit_start;
382           next_compile_unit = debug_info + compile_unit_size;
383           uint16_t version = read_from_pointer<16>(&debug_info);
384           uint32_t abbrev_offset = read_from_pointer<32>(&debug_info);
385           uint8_t address_size = read_from_pointer<8>(&debug_info);
386           size_t LEB_size;
387           uint64_t abbreviation_number = read_unsigned_LEB_128(debug_info,
388                                                                &LEB_size);
389           debug_info += LEB_size;
390           unsigned char* die_abbrev = this->associated_abbrev_->get_new_abbrev(
391               &abbreviation_number, abbrev_offset);
392           unsigned char* die_end;
393           if (!this->get_die_end(debug_info, die_abbrev, &die_end,
394                                  debug_info_end, address_size, false))
395             {
396               this->failed(_("Invalid DIE in debug info; "
397                              "failed to reduce debug info"));
398               return;
399             }
400
401           Insert_into_vector<32>(
402               &this->data_,
403               (7 + get_length_as_unsigned_LEB_128(abbreviation_number)
404                + die_end - debug_info));
405           Insert_into_vector<16>(&this->data_, version);
406           Insert_into_vector<32>(&this->data_, 0);
407           Insert_into_vector<8>(&this->data_, address_size);
408           write_unsigned_LEB_128(&this->data_, abbreviation_number);
409           this->data_.insert(this->data_.end(), debug_info, die_end);
410         }
411       debug_info = next_compile_unit;
412     }
413   this->set_data_size(data_.size());
